linux上传下载文件指令
上传文件
1. scp 用于在本地计算机和长途服务器之间安全地仿制文件。 根本用法:`scp source_file username@remote_host:destination_file` 例如:`scp /path/to/local/file.txt user@remotehost:/path/to/remote/`
2. rsync 高效的文件同步东西,能够坚持本地和长途文件体系的同步。 根本用法:`rsync avz /path/to/local/file.txt user@remotehost:/path/to/remote/` `a` 参数表明归档形式,保存文件特点;`v` 参数表明具体输出;`z` 参数表明紧缩传输。
3. sftp 安全的FTP协议,用于在本地和长途服务器之间传输文件。 根本用法:`sftp user@remotehost` 登录后运用 `put` 指令上传文件。
下载文件
1. scp 相同能够用于下载文件。 根本用法:`scp username@remote_host:/path/to/remote/file.txt /path/to/local/` 例如:`scp user@remotehost:/path/to/remote/file.txt /path/to/local/`
2. rsync 也能够用于下载文件。 根本用法:`rsync avz user@remotehost:/path/to/remote/file.txt /path/to/local/`
3. wget 从Web下载文件。 根本用法:`wget http://example.com/path/to/file.txt` 例如:`wget http://example.com/path/to/file.txt`
4. curl 用于传输数据,能够下载文件。 根本用法:`curl O http://example.com/path/to/file.txt` `O` 参数表明输出到文件,文件名与URL中的文件名相同。
5. sftp 在现已登录到长途服务器的情况下,运用 `get` 指令下载文件。
这些指令各有优缺点,依据具体需求挑选适宜的东西。例如,假如需求加密传输,`scp` 和 `sftp` 是更好的挑选;假如需求高效地同步文件,`rsync` 是最佳挑选;假如需求从Web下载文件,`wget` 和 `curl` 是常用东西。
Linux指令行下的文件上传与下载:高效快捷的操作攻略
在Linux体系中,指令行是进行文件上传和下载的首要方法。经过运用一系列指令,用户能够轻松地在本地与长途服务器之间传输文件。本文将具体介绍Linux指令行中常用的文件上传和下载指令,帮助您更高效地办理文件。
一、运用wget进行文件下载
下载单个文件:
wget [URL]
下载整个目录:
wget -r [URL]
下载文件偏重命名:
wget -O [本地文件名] [URL]
下载文件并掩盖同名文件:
wget -O - [URL] | mv -f - [本地文件名]
二、运用curl进行文件下载
下载单个文件:
curl [URL]
下载整个目录:
curl -O [本地文件名] [URL]
下载文件偏重命名:
curl -o [本地文件名] [URL]
三、运用scp进行文件上传和下载
上传文件到长途服务器:
scp [本地文件名] [用户名]@[长途服务器地址]:[长途目录]
从长途服务器下载文件:
scp [用户名]@[长途服务器地址]:[长途文件名] [本地目录]
四、运用rsync进行文件同步
同步本地目录到长途服务器:
rsync -avz [本地目录] [用户名]@[长途服务器地址]:[长途目录]
同步长途服务器目录到本地:
rsync -avz [用户名]@[长途服务器地址]:[长途目录] [本地目录]
五、运用ftp进行文件上传和下载
衔接到FTP服务器:
ftp [FTP服务器地址]
上传文件:
put [本地文件名]
下载文件:
get [长途文件名]
退出FTP衔接:
bye
六、运用lftp进行文件上传和下载
衔接到FTP服务器:
lftp [FTP服务器地址]
上传文件:
put [本地文件名]
下载文件:
get [长途文件名]
退出FTP衔接:
bye
经过以上介绍,信任您现已对Linux指令行下的文件上传和下载有了更深化的了解。在实际操作中,您
相关
-
windows未能发动,Windows未能发动?别慌!教你轻松处理发动问题详细阅读
您运用的是哪个版别的Windows操作体系?您最终一次成功发动计算机是什么时分?您是否进行了任何硬件或软件的更改?您是否收到了任何过错音讯或代码?假如您能供给以上信息,...
2025-01-08 0
-
征程linux,什么是征程Linux?详细阅读
征程Linux是一款依据RedHatEnterpriseLinux的开源操作体系,它为用户供给了安稳、安全和高功用的操作环境。作为一个广泛被运用的Linux发行版,它在企...
2025-01-08 0
-
linux使命调度,Linux使命调度的原理与实践详细阅读
Linux使命调度一般指的是在Linux体系中运用cron或at指令来组织使命的履行。以下是这两种办法的扼要介绍:1.Cron(定时使命调度器):Cron是Linux...
2025-01-08 1
-
一向卡在正在发动windows,电脑卡在“正在发动Windows”界面怎么办?全面解析及处理方案详细阅读
1.查看电源:保证电脑的电源线现已正确衔接,而且电源插座有电。2.安全形式发动:测验以安全形式发动Windows。这能够协助您确诊问题并测验修正。3.查看发动设备:保证发...
2025-01-08 1
-
linux软件装置指令,Linux软件装置指令概述详细阅读
在Linux中,装置软件的指令取决于您运用的Linux发行版和软件包办理器。以下是几种常见的软件包办理器和相应的装置指令:1.Debian/Ubuntu运用`apt`或...
2025-01-08 1
-
linux更新指令,Linux体系更新指令详解详细阅读
Linux体系中更新软件包和体系有多种办法,具体取决于您运用的Linux发行版。以下是几个常用的更新指令:1.运用aptget```bashsudoaptge...
2025-01-08 1
-
windows10家庭中文版,windows10家庭中文版下载详细阅读
Windows10家庭中文版是Windows10家庭版的中文本地化版别,首要面向普通家庭用户。以下是关于Windows10家庭中文版的详细信息:功用1.根本功用:包含...
2025-01-08 1
-
linux终端快捷键,根本操作快捷键详细阅读
1.`CtrlC`:停止当时正在运转的程序。2.`CtrlD`:发送EOF(文件完毕)信号,一般用于完毕输入。3.`CtrlZ`:将当时程序挂起,能够...
2025-01-08 0
-
windows环境变量当即收效,Windows环境变量当即收效的办法详解详细阅读
在Windows中,环境变量一般在用户登录时加载。假如你修正了环境变量,它们一般不会当即收效,除非你重启了体系或从头加载了环境变量。要当即收效环境变量更改,你能够履行以下过程:...
2025-01-08 3
-
linux内核参数优化,linux内核参数详细阅读
1.调整文件体系缓存:经过调整vm.dirty_ratio和vm.dirty_background_ratio参数来操控文件体系缓存的改写战略,然后进步文件I/O功用。2....
2025-01-08 0